Kaffy Philippi, 74, of Munford, passed away unexpectedly on Saturday, November 30 at her home. She was a homemaker.
She is survived by one daughter, Shelia (Steven) Gilmore; one son, Josh (Cindy) Rakowsky; her mother, Doris Cook; two brothers, Adrian (Ami) Cook and Earlyn Hall; six grandchildren, J Rakowsky, Jordanne Rakowsky, Anthony (Jennifer) Ritch, Summer (Hunter) Walker, Natalie Gilmore and Kody Gilmore and seven great grandchildren, Aiden Ritch, J. D. Anderson, Joseph Wynne, Bradlee Wynne, Hudson Walker, Fox Walker, Audrey Walker and one on the way. She was preceded in death by her father, Josh Hall, Jr.; her husband, Bryan Philippi; two sisters, Justina Servantes Stewart and Patricia Hignight and her step-father, Keithel Cook.
Funeral services will be held at 1 p.m. on Saturday, December 14 at the Covington Funeral Home chapel with interment to follow in R. H. Munford Cemetery. The family will receive friends one hour prior to the service at the funeral home.
